Output 17426be7964edef68ddf5f7761197338ede904a1c8236b9fd99784f5e20d81d6:206

value
16384
script pubkey
OP_0 OP_PUSHBYTES_20 520b53eb22a66919e0e0c7cbf17f805fc44d3456
address
bc1q2g9486ez5e53nc8qcl9lzluqtlzy6dzkxmhte9
transaction
17426be7964edef68ddf5f7761197338ede904a1c8236b9fd99784f5e20d81d6